I was shocked when I read an article from AOL Sports that had to do with a contract offer from a minor league baseball team called the Washington Wild Things. I cannot believe that the controversy surrounding Bonds record breaking homerun could make him a free agent that could go back down to the minor leagues. You think he hits a lot of homeruns now think about how many Barry Bonds homeruns we would see if he played on a minor league team. Last season he made a reported 16 million for the Giants season.

     In the contract given to him, he would make the maximum minor lead salary at 1,200 dollars a month. The Wild Things are also offering him merchandising options and get this, a host family so that he does not have to find a place to live. This is obviously nothing more than a publicity stunt to increase their team's coverage. It is truly embarrassing that Barry Bonds homeruns have brought his career to minor league contract offers.
